-fix_1336855() {
- ### Begin fix for LP: 1336855
- # fix issue where cloud-init misidentifies the location of grub and
- # where grub misidentifies the location of the device
-
- # if cloud-init's grub module did not run, then it did not break anything.
- [ -f /var/lib/cloud/instance/sem/config_grub_dpkg ] || return 0
-
- # This bug only happened on /dev/xvda devices
- [ -b /dev/xvda ] || return 0
-
- # we can't fix the system without /proc/cmdline
- [ -r /proc/cmdline ] || return 0
-
- # Don't do anything unless we have grub
- [ -x /usr/sbin/grub-install ] || return 0
-
- # First, identify the kernel device for the parent.
- for parm in $(cat /proc/cmdline); do
- dev=$(echo $parm | awk -F\= '{print$NF}')
- case $parm in
- root=UUID*) [ -d /dev/disk/by-uuid ] &&
- root_dev=$(readlink -f /dev/disk/by-uuid/$dev);;
- root=LABEL*) [ -d /dev/disk/by-label ] &&
- root_dev=$(readlink -f /dev/disk/by-label/$dev);;
- root=/dev*) [ -d /dev ] &&
- root_dev=$(readlink -f $dev);;
- esac
- [ -n "$root_dev" ] && break
- done
-
- # Don't continue if we don't have a root directive
- [ -z "$root_dev" ] && return 0
-
- # Only deal with simple, cloud-based devices
- case $root_dev in
- /dev/vda*|/dev/xvda*|/dev/sda*) ;;
- *) return 0;;
- esac
-
- # Make sure that we are not chrooted.
- [ "$(stat -c %d:%i /)" != "$(stat -c %d:%i /proc/1/root/.)" ] && return 0
-
- # Check if we are in a container, i.e. LXC
- if systemd-detect-virt --quiet --container || lxc-is-container 2>/dev/null; then
- return 0
- fi
-
- # Find out where grub thinks the root device is. Only continue if
- # grub postinst would install/reinstall grub
- db_get grub-pc/install_devices && grub_cfg_dev=${RET} || return 0
- db_get grub-pc/install_devices_empty && grub_dev_empty=${RET} || return 0
-
- # Find out the parent device for the root device.
- # example output: sda/sda1
- block_path=$(udevadm info -q path -n $root_dev | awk '-Fblock/' '{print$NF}')
-
- # Extract the parent device name. This works where the device is a block device
- # example output: /dev/sda
- parent_dev=$(echo $block_path | awk '-F/' '$1 { if ( $1 ) {print"/dev/"$1}}')
- [ -b "${parent_dev}" ] || return 0
-
- # Do nothing if the device that the grub postinst would install is already used
- [ "$grub_cfg_dev" = "$parent_dev" -o "$grub_cfg_dev" = "$root_dev" ] && return 0
-
- # If we get here, do the installation
- echo "Reconfiguring grub install device due to mismatch (LP: #1336855)"
- echo " Grub should use $parent_dev but is configured for $grub_cfg_dev"
- db_set grub-pc/install_devices "$parent_dev"
- grub-install $parent_dev &&
- echo "Reinstalled grub" ||
- echo "WARNING! Unable to fix grub device mismatch. You may be broken."
-
-}
